echarts的绘图难点,参数设置等等
时间: 2024-06-24 07:01:24 浏览: 9
ECharts是一个强大的数据可视化库,用于创建各种交互式图表。它提供了丰富的图表类型和高度自定义选项,但同时也带来了一些绘图难点和参数设置的复杂性。以下是使用ECharts的一些关键挑战和注意事项:
1. **学习曲线陡峭**:ECharts的API和功能较多,对于初次使用者来说,可能需要一定时间去理解和熟悉各个组件、配置项和事件处理。
2. **动态数据处理**:当数据源实时变化或非常大时,动态更新图表可能需要对数据处理、分页、延迟加载等有所了解。
3. **图表定制**:ECharts支持深度定制,从颜色、字体到图标,都需要精确设置,这需要对CSS和配置对象有深入理解。
4. **性能优化**:对于大量数据或复杂的图表,优化图表渲染性能、内存使用以及网络请求的处理是一项挑战。
5. **跨浏览器兼容性**:尽管ECharts已经做了很好的兼容,但在不同的浏览器环境下,仍可能需要调整一些样式或行为。
6. **API版本管理**:ECharts定期更新,新版本可能会引入新的功能,同时旧的API可能被弃用,因此要关注版本差异和迁移策略。
7. **图表交互设计**:如何设计合理的点击、滚轮缩放和拖拽事件,使得用户能够直观地操作图表,也是一个需要注意的点。
相关问题--
1. 如何处理ECharts中的大量数据以保证性能?
2. ECharts如何确保在不同浏览器环境下的兼容性?
3. 如何在ECharts中创建动态更新的图表并保持用户体验?
相关问题
echarts 所有属性参数及其含义
Echarts是一款基于JavaScript的可视化图表库,它提供了丰富的图表类型和交互方式。以下是Echarts中常用的属性参数及其含义:
1. title:图表标题。
2. tooltip:鼠标悬停时显示的提示框。
3. legend:图例,用于标识不同的系列或数据项。
4. grid:直角坐标系内绘图网格相关设置。
5. xAxis:X轴相关设置。
6. yAxis:Y轴相关设置。
7. series:图表系列,用于描述数据。
8. dataZoom:数据区域缩放,用于局部放大或缩小数据。
9. toolbox:工具箱,提供了一些工具功能,如下载、刷新等。
10. visualMap:视觉映射组件,用于将数据映射到颜色、大小等视觉元素上。
11. backgroundColor:图表背景颜色。
12. textStyle:文本样式,用于设置图表中的文字样式。
13. animation:动画效果相关设置。
14. color:图表颜色组。
15. seriesLayoutBy:用于多个系列间数据的对齐方式。
16. dataset:数据集,用于简化数据处理。
17. axisPointer:坐标轴指示器,用于标识当前鼠标位置在坐标轴上的位置。
18. aria:无障碍相关设置,用于提高图表的无障碍体验。
19. textStyle:文本样式相关设置。
20. graphic:图形元素,用于在图表中绘制自定义图形。
21. calendar:日历坐标系相关设置,用于绘制日历图表。
22. polar:极坐标系相关设置,用于绘制极坐标系图表。
23. radar:雷达坐标系相关设置,用于绘制雷达图表。
24. geo:地理坐标系相关设置,用于绘制地图。
25. parallel:平行坐标系相关设置,用于绘制平行坐标系图表。
26. singleAxis:单轴坐标系相关设置,用于绘制单轴坐标系图表。
27. timeline:时间线,用于展示时间序列数据。
echarts绘图优势
1. 大数据可视化:echarts能够处理大量数据,支持动态更新,能够呈现复杂的数据结构和关系。
2. 丰富的图表类型:echarts支持多种图表类型,包括线图、柱状图、饼图、散点图、雷达图、热力图等等,能够满足不同场景的需求。
3. 可定制性强:echarts提供了丰富的配置选项,可以对图表进行自定义样式、交互效果等方面的调整。
4. 跨平台支持:echarts能够在不同的平台和浏览器上运行,包括PC端、移动端和各种主流浏览器。
5. 社区活跃:echarts拥有庞大的用户社区和开发者社区,能够快速得到技术支持和更新,同时也能够分享自己的经验和成果。
相关推荐
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![-](https://csdnimg.cn/download_wenku/file_type_column_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)